The most affordable sinks today are stainless-steel and pressed steel. The lower price stainless as well as journalism steel are likewise referred to as "apartment" grade. They call them this due to the fact that apartment or condo proprietors, trying to find the most inexpensive costs often tend to use these products. If you get on a spending plan as well as your family are not hefty users of the kitchen area sink, these may be an attractive option to more costly products. Realize though that the pressed steel sink normally has a painted surface that scratches and also chips quickly. These sinks will certainly have a tendency to look old and out-of-date promptly due to the finish utilized. The stainless additionally scratches quickly however if cared for appropriately, it will continue to look appropriate. Cheaper stainless-steel sinks have a tendency to be made from thinner product which means that water being encountered them and also the waste disposal unit will certainly seem a great deal louder on these cheaper models. These sinks come in rimless and top mounted designs.
A definite upgrade to these items is the cast iron cooking area sink. These sinks are made from casted metal them completed with a porcelain material giving them a deep and lovely glow. The coating is long using and with a little periodic shaving, can look excellent for years. They are available in a range of shades as well as can be bought in undercounter placing or top mounting designs. These kitchen area sinks nevertheless are hefty and much more hard to mount so unless you are exceptionally handy as well as have experience with these sinks, you will certainly need a professional for setup.
One more sink product that appears to be obtaining in popularity is the solid surface type material These are a sturdy product created right into a kitchen area sink as well as have a tendency to be more of a matte coating. This type of sink material goes especially well with more natural finishes in your kitchen. Although not as prominent as cast-iron, these composite kitchen area sinks are rapidly acquiring a strong following.

HOW DO YOU CHOOSE THE BEST UNDERMOUNT KITCHEN SINK?
Consider your sink's dimension
The size of your sink is something you must consider. If you have a smaller kitchen, you may want a smaller sink. However, if your kitchen is spacious, a larger sink is a better choice. The depth and width of your sink will also matter when determining which one is best for your home.
Decide on the right material
Undermount kitchen sinks are typically made from stainless steel, copper, or cast iron. Stainless steel is a popular choice because it is durable and easy to clean. Copper sinks can be expensive, but they are attractive and give your kitchen a classic look. Cast iron sinks are usually cheaper than copper, but they have a shorter lifespan and require more maintenance.
Determine the number of bowls you need
The choice between single bowl, double bowl, or triple bowl sinks is a matter of personal preference, but there are some other factors that might influence your decision. If you have limited counter space, you might want to consider a single-bowl sink in order to maximize your work area. However, if you have ample space or want to do large dishes then it's ideal to go for double or triple bowl sinks.
Sound absorption
Sound absorption is one of the most important aspects of choosing a kitchen sink. If you want your kitchen to feel peaceful, you'll need to consider how sound will be absorbed in that space. This is especially important if you have a smaller kitchen and want it to look larger. The best way to solve this problem is by using high-quality, thick material that can absorb sound.
Choose a shape that complements your countertop
When looking at undermount kitchen sinks, you'll want to consider the shape of your countertop. A rectangular countertop will go nicely with a rectangular sink. A round or oval sink is better suited to a round or oval countertop.
